The rear of the PrimoChill X-QPack H2O Case has been sanctioned off into two sections with the PSU mount towards the top right. To the left of the PSU mount is the location for a pre-installed HWLabs Black Ice Extreme Radiator. The Black Ice Extreme Radiator measures approximately 150.4mm x 128.6mm x 43mm and features a high-density louvered copper fin configuration for enhanced heat dissipation.

As previously mentioned, the PrimoChill X-QPack does includes an Aspire branded 420 watt power supply but the nice thing about this case is that the PSU mount is very accommodating allowing consumers to install a full size ATX PSU of their choice to handle the demands of power hungry components. The overall cable layout of the Aspire unit includes a 20-pin ATX connector, P4 12v connector, 6-pin AUX P4 connector, 1 x 15-pin SATA connector, 4 x 4-pin Molex connectors, and 2 x floppy connectors. Consumers looking for run high-end video card solutions will be disappointed that this PSU does not include any PCI-Express connectors.

Below the HWLabs Black Ice Extreme Radiator is a small opening for routing all the PrimoFlex UV coloured tubing as well as the ATX I/O back plate. Next to the ATX I/O back plate location are 4 designated PCI/AGP slots. The tabs covering the slots can be easily removed once the motherboard has been mounted.
